Grant from the Swedish Cancer and Allergy Foundation 2026 to researchers at Labmed

The Swedish Cancer and Allergy Foundation has allocated SEK 3.3 million to support 19 innovative projects in the fields of cancer and allergy research. Among the recipients are three researchers from the Department of Laboratory Medicine, who will receive grants to advance studies focused on some of the most challenging and hard-to-treat cancer types.

Docent Dhifaf Sarhan

Project Title: Adaptive NK Cells in Solid Tumors: Mechanisms and Therapeutic Potential

Docent Helen Kaipe

Project Title: Combined T-Cell and CAF-Targeted Immunotherapy in Pancreatic Cancer

Professor Mikael Björnstedt

Project Title: Multimodal Mapping of Hepatopancreatobiliary Cancer and Development of Novel Redox-Modulating Therapies
